The Federal Depository Library Program offers webinars.  Past recording are also available.
Check out the following recorded webinars:

Depository Library Community Webinars
Webinars on various topics conducted by FDLP community members.

Federal Agency Webinars
Recordings of Federal agency personnel conducting webinars for the FDLP community.

FDLP and C&I Webinars
Webinars conducted by GPO staff about depository library operations, collections, and services. Cataloging and indexing and lifecycle management of Government information resources topics are also found here.

GPO’s Federal Digital System (FDsys) Webinars
Learn to navigate FDsys through introductory and advanced sessions, discover shortcuts and tips for searching, and delve into specific FDsys collections.
